The vineyards grow close to the Rio de la Plata, 34 southern latitude, benefitingfrom a sunny and cool Atlantic climate. The terroir is clay loam soil although it contains some rocky material having a moderate water retention capacity. A terroir of this type produces more tannins and stronger, structured and fruitywines.The property is strategically located, at 35 km (21,7 miles) from the coastline,surrounded by 3 big rivers which creates a unique microclimate. The altitudeabove sea level is 100 m (328 ft) above sea level. Rainfall at this location is lowerthan in other places in Uruguay. The thermal amplitude is 18 degrees withvariations from 30C (86 F) and 12C (54 F).We cultivate and harvest by hand 100 hectares of low yielding and high densityTannat, Cabernet Sauvignon, Cabernet Franc and Merlot vines, Chardonnay,Sauvignon Blanc, Viognier and Gewurztraminer. In very limited quantities wegrow Tempranillo and Pinot Noir which gives a volume of approximately 55.000cases.We think in bunches of berries per plant instead of kilograms per hectare. Ourplanting system is the OPEN LYRE with an density of 4.000 plants per hectaredepending on soil type and variety, clone and rootstock vigour. We search forequilibrated vines that produce 2 or 3 kilograms per plant depending of thevarietys characteristics. We use only our own grapes and this is the source of100% of our wines. We neither buy grapes nor wines.Our vineyards management is based on the principles of respecting theenvironment and minimum intervention. We do not irrigate and we do not useresidual herbicides/pesticides. Normally we use only mineral fungicides andorganic fertilizers when needed. The natural grass cover the land till the end ofspring rains helps us to extract excess water. Three to four times during thegrowing season we defoliate the bunch area for better exposure of the grapes. Wetake away excess crop when needed and clean up late flowering bunches thatwould not be completely ripe at harvest time. The grapes are 100% hand picked - two times if necessary to achieve full bunchmaturity. Maybe the most distinctive point of the harvest at Bodegas CastilloViejo is that we harvest most of our grapes during the night.Transport to thewinery in 16 kg boxes in not more than an hour from picking to crushing.Our winery is characterized by small tanks for better skin contact 8.000 to16.000 litters, epoxy coated cement vats and inox tanks for fermentation andstorage. Temperature control in with cold water running through spiral Inox pipesin contact with must. Regarding the use of wood, we privilege fruit over the wood aromas and flavours, thus we use it in short period for oxygen exchange only and to add some complexity, not to mask fruit varietal aromas and taste.The winery was founded in 1927 by Don Santos Etcheverry, his work wascontinued by Don Horacio Etcheverry who from 1950 to 1978, carried out thefirst expansion of the winery, extending both the line of production and itscommercialisation. The Etcheverry family comes from the South of France(Hasparren) from where comes the tradition of making wines that reflect thecharacter of the land and the people who make them. Family hands cultivate thegrapes, taking away excess crops in productive years, taking leaves away toexpose bunches to the sun for better maturation and skin colour. Smallquantities of each variety allow us to wait the perfect maturation to the last day.
